tabs are no longer "sticky"

Bug #1350117 reported by Julie Gravel
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
OpenStack Dashboard (Horizon)
Fix Released
Medium
Timur Sufiev

Bug Description

I was in the Volume Snapshots tab of the Project Volumes panel, then I refreshed the browser. The Volumes tab became the active tab, instead of the Volume Snapshots tab which was the active tab before the refresh action. I also tried the Project Access & Security panel. I was in the API Access tab. As soon as I refreshed the browser, the Security Groups tab became active.

Note: This behavior happens after the merge of the Bootstrap changes (https://review.openstack.org/107042).

Tags: bootstrap
affects: grenade → horizon
Akihiro Motoki (amotoki)
Changed in horizon:
milestone: none → juno-3
description: updated
Cindy Lu (clu-m)
tags: added: boot
tags: added: bootstrap
removed: boot
Revision history for this message
Thai Tran (tqtran) wrote :

Also noticed that when you take an action in a tab, it will usually reset the tab to another. Steps to reproduce:
1. Visit Access & Security, Key Pairs
2. Add and remove a key pair
3. Upon removal, notice that you are redirected to the API Access tab
Seems like whenever an action is triggered, you are redirected to the API Access tab.

Randy Bertram (rbertram)
Changed in horizon:
assignee: nobody → Randy Bertram (rbertram)
Changed in horizon: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Change abandoned on horizon (master)

Change abandoned by Randy Bertram (<email address hidden>) on branch: master
Review: https://review.openstack.org/112147
Reason: This same fix already went into 111694 so it is abandoned here.

Changed in horizon:
assignee: Randy Bertram (rbertram) → Timur Sufiev (tsufiev-x)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to horizon (master)

Reviewed: https://review.openstack.org/111694
Committed: https://git.openstack.org/cgit/openstack/horizon/commit/?id=d055edf88a044bcb5f17c7603eadc05b32c6a249
Submitter: Jenkins
Branch: master

commit d055edf88a044bcb5f17c7603eadc05b32c6a249
Author: Timur Sufiev <email address hidden>
Date: Mon Aug 4 15:14:04 2014 +0400

    Fix tab show/shown handlers for bootstrap v3

    Also remove preventDefault() call from tab 'show' handler -
    with that call it required 2 clicks to switch to a
    lazy-loaded tab.

    Change-Id: I4ba55c6f750cb9724287d5a9f2297666c0cece01
    Closes-Bug: #1347002
    Closes-Bug: #1350117

Changed in horizon:
status: In Progress → Fix Committed
Akihiro Motoki (amotoki)
Changed in horizon:
importance: Undecided → Medium
Thierry Carrez (ttx)
Changed in horizon:
status: Fix Committed → Fix Released
Thierry Carrez (ttx)
Changed in horizon:
milestone: juno-3 → 2014.2
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.